I'm having some trouble with my RH7.2 set up and I think I need to run fsck. I was told to do fsck -AR but NOT on a mounted filesystem.

Problem is that I don't know how to run it whilst not on any mounted filesstem?

Could someone please give me a little step by step?

If you don't mind re-booting you can include the -F switch when you run the shutdown command. It will force a fsck on all your partitions when you reboot.
